What Causes AC Failures

What Causes AC Systems to Fail in Indian Trail, NC

Refrigerant Leaks and Low Charge in Indian Trail

Refrigerant does not deplete under normal operation in Indian Trail, NC. Low refrigerant indicates a leak in the refrigerant circuit in Indian Trail. The leak must be found and repaired before refrigerant is added, or the added refrigerant leaks out and the problem recurs in Indian Trail, NC.

Dirty or Blocked Condenser Coils in Indian Trail, NC

A condenser coil coated in dirt and debris reduces its ability to reject heat in Indian Trail. The system runs at elevated head pressure, reducing efficiency and increasing compressor wear in Indian Trail, NC. MBM cleans condenser coils using appropriate products that restore performance without damaging the coil fins in Indian Trail.

Failed Capacitors and Contactors in Indian Trail

Capacitors provide the electrical boost that starts the compressor and condenser fan motor in Indian Trail, NC. A failing or failed capacitor causes the compressor or fan to struggle to start or fail to start entirely in Indian Trail. Capacitor failure is one of the most common AC repair situations in Indian Trail, NC.

Compressor Failure in Indian Trail, NC

The compressor is the most expensive single component in the AC system in Indian Trail. Compressor failure typically results from long-term operation under abnormal conditions including low refrigerant, dirty condenser coils, or failed capacitors in Indian Trail, NC. A failed compressor requires replacement in Indian Trail.

Electrical and Control Board Faults in Indian Trail

Modern AC systems rely on electronic control boards that manage compressor staging, fan operation, and safety shutdowns in Indian Trail, NC. A failed control board can produce a wide range of symptoms depending on which function it was managing in Indian Trail.

Clogged Condensate Drain Line in Indian Trail, NC

The drain pan and line accumulate algae, mold, and debris that eventually produces a blockage in Indian Trail. A clogged condensate drain causes the pan to overflow and water to leak from the air handler in Indian Trail, NC. MBM clears clogged drains and treats the line to prevent rapid reoccurrence in Indian Trail.

Air Conditioning Repair FAQs in Indian Trail, NC

The most common causes in Indian Trail are low refrigerant from a leak reducing cooling capacity, a dirty condenser coil reducing heat rejection efficiency, and a failed condenser fan motor allowing the condenser to overheat in Indian Trail, NC. A compressor that is operating but not pumping refrigerant efficiently is a less common but more significant cause in Indian Trail.
A frozen evaporator coil indicates either restricted airflow preventing adequate heat exchange at the coil or low refrigerant causing the coil temperature to drop below freezing in Indian Trail. Turn the system to fan-only mode to allow the ice to melt before calling for service in Indian Trail, NC. Do not try to chip or break the ice off the coil in Indian Trail.
Short cycling has several possible causes in Indian Trail including a failing capacitor, a refrigerant charge that is incorrect causing safety switch trips, a frozen evaporator coil triggering freeze protection shutdown, and an oversized system that satisfies the thermostat before completing a full cooling cycle in Indian Trail, NC.
Indicators of low refrigerant in Indian Trail include the system running continuously without reaching setpoint, warm air from supply registers, ice on the refrigerant lines near the air handler, and hissing sounds from the refrigerant circuit in Indian Trail, NC. Refrigerant level can only be reliably assessed with pressure gauges connected to the refrigerant circuit in Indian Trail.
A capacitor provides the high-voltage boost needed to start the compressor and condenser fan motors in Indian Trail. A failing capacitor causes the motors to struggle to start, producing a humming sound and excessive heat in the motor in Indian Trail, NC. A failed capacitor causes the motor to fail to start entirely in Indian Trail.
Water dripping from the indoor air handler typically indicates a clogged condensate drain line in Indian Trail. The condensate pan overflows when the drain cannot remove the water the evaporator coil is extracting from the air in Indian Trail, NC. A cracked or damaged condensate pan is a less common cause in Indian Trail.
Most common AC repairs including capacitor replacement, contactor replacement, and condensate drain clearing take one to two hours in Indian Trail. More complex repairs including refrigerant leak location and repair, control board replacement, and evaporator coil replacement take two to four hours or more in Indian Trail, NC.
It depends on the specific noise in Indian Trail. A mild rattling or vibration may be safe to operate temporarily while repair is arranged in Indian Trail, NC. A grinding, banging, or clanking sound from the compressor indicates an internal mechanical fault that can cause rapid compressor failure if continued in Indian Trail. A hissing sound indicating a refrigerant leak should prompt stopping the system and calling for service in Indian Trail, NC.
There is no absolute age cutoff in Indian Trail. The decision depends on the repair cost, the system's age, and its overall condition in Indian Trail, NC. If the repair cost exceeds 50 percent of the cost of a comparable new system and the existing system is more than 10 to 12 years old, replacement warrants serious consideration in Indian Trail.
Yes. A severely restricted air filter reduces the airflow through the evaporator coil below the minimum needed for correct operation in Indian Trail. The coil drops below freezing and ice builds on the coil surface in Indian Trail, NC. The ice buildup progressively blocks all airflow and eventually causes the system to shut down completely in Indian Trail.
